          Real or Not: Manny Pacquiao's career was better than Floyd Mayweather's

          Coppinger: Not real. Had Pacquiao fought Spence as planned and come out on top, I probably have vaulted him ahead of Mayweather. That victory would've been an incredible achievement at 42, and in this sport, longevity matters. Their career accomplishments are tough to separate -- both had long runs at the top of the pound-for-pound list, often switching places after their fights.

          So it comes down to their 2015 clash, which shattered revenue records. Mayweather won that fight going away, outboxing Pacquiao for long stretches. The only drama came in Round 4, when Pacquiao appeared to stun Mayweather. And now that Pacquiao is likely to retire after the loss to Ugas, it's a wrap on the debate: Mayweather had the better career.

          These are not just the two greatest fighters of their generation, but two of the top 10 or 15 boxers to ever lace up the gloves. There's no shame in being second to Mayweather, even if there are many who believe Pacquiao would have come out on top if they had fought five years earlier. We'll never know.
